A Kubernetes administrator manages the upkeep of Kubernetes clusters, focusing on application deployment, system health monitoring, and infrastructure optimization. Key features of Kubernetes include container and storage orchestration, self-healing capabilities, and support for rolling updates and rollbacks. The platform excels in scalability, allowing for management of workloads across numerous nodes and clusters, albeit with some limitations on the number of containers and nodes.